House of the Dragon Season 2

More intrigue, more action, more dragons! The second season of “Game Of Thrones: House Of The Dragon” seems to be going one step further. After all, the civil war called “Dance of the Dragons” is only just getting started. The new House of the Dragon trailers look absolutely exhilarating.

The long wait will soon be over. After season 1 of “House Of The Dragon” ended on October 2022, it will finally continue from June 2024. And in season 2 of the “Game Of Thrones” spin-off, we can expect not only new dragons, with which the “blacks” around Rhaenyra (Emma D’Arcy) and the “greens” around Alicent (Olivia Cooke) go into battle. Above all, there will also be one of the most drastic scene in the entire “Game Of Thrones” history to see – shock moments like the “Red Wedding” send their regards. The keyword “blood and cheese” should be enough for many fans, we don’t want to spoil much more at this point, so only this much: It’s about a particularly heinous assignment with which the assassins Blood (Sam C. Wilson) and Cheese (Mark Stobbart) are sent to Alicent’s daughter Helaena (Phia Saban)…

The Starks are back!

In addition, in season 2 there is a bigger reunion with the Stark family and their home town of Winterfell. Tom Taylor takes on the role of Cregan Stark, an ancestor of Ned Stark from “Game Of Thrones”.

Of course, more dragons, such as the last riderless Vermithor, whom Daemon Targaryen (Matt Smith) already found in the finale of the first season, also means more dragon riders. The dragon seeds known from George R.R. Marting’s book “Fire and Blood”, i.e. bastards of the Targaryens, will thus play a larger role in season 2.

Shorter Season 2

However, there is still some bitterness with season 2 as it is supposed to be shorter than Season 1. Consisting of only eight and not ten episodes. But there’s a good reason behind it: Season 3 is already in the works, and the scripts have been laid out in such a way that there shouldn’t be too much of a break between the storylines of the two seasons. However, this also means waiting longer for a big battle, which was initially announced for the end of season 2. But it is now only supposed to be the prelude to season 3.
